Why Choose Healthcare Billing & Coding as a Career?
Healthcare billing and coding professionals play a critical role in the medical industry, ensuring healthcare providers receive proper reimbursements and patients’ health records are accurately maintained. Here’s why it’s a smart career choice:
- High Demand: The healthcare industry continues to grow, with an increasing need for skilled billing and coding specialists.
- Fast Certification: many programs can certify you in as little as 6-12 months.
- Work flexibility: Opportunities for remote work, part-time, or full-time positions.
- Competitive Salaries: Median salaries in Georgia are around $45,000 annually, with room for growth.

How to Choose the Best Billing & Coding program in Georgia
Choosing the right program involves evaluating several factors. Here are practical tips to guide your decision:
- Accreditation: Ensure the program is accredited by recognized agencies like ABHES or CAAHEP.
- Program Duration: Decide whether you prefer a speedy certificate or a more comprehensive associate’s degree.
- Format & Flexibility: Consider online, in-person, or hybrid options, especially if you have other commitments.
- Cost & Financial Aid: Review tuition costs and available scholarships or financial aid options.
- Career Support: Look for schools offering job placement assistance or ongoing professional development.
